Transaction 5874183bfc7435548a8d2f1986bc032870e245cbfa54fd96f91c791531c795a5

1 Input
2 Outputs
  • 5874183bfc7435548a8d2f1986bc032870e245cbfa54fd96f91c791531c795a5:0
  • value  17000000
    address  13wEG4qDLC2DivVregepgbsdooQmXtv8GW
  • 5874183bfc7435548a8d2f1986bc032870e245cbfa54fd96f91c791531c795a5:1
  • value  30645845
    address  1PKMf8DBcKxBQMiWxvnuEfXHhk699CZ5UG